Are you an experienced warehouse operative looking for a role with opportunities to progress and develop new skills, within a successful scientific organisation? A leading and successful provider of analytical testing are seeking a Warehouse Operator to join their Environmental Science Lab near Derby. Ideal for candidates with some prior warehouse experience who are immediately available and would like a role offering progression opportunities.

Role Overview

  • £12.71ph Monday-Friday 07:30-16:00
  • Loading and unloading company vehicles for transport.
  • Packing goods according to the specific requirements of each job.
  • Occasional handling of chemicals may be required.
  • Processing and dispatching shipments using LIMS and courier software systems.
  • Future opportunity to develop laboratory-based skills and gain exposure to testing methods.
  • May be required to drive company vehicle to other company sites (very occasional responsibility).

Requirements

  • Excellent communication skills and attention to detail.
  • Highly motivated with the desire to learn and progress.
  • Experience working in a warehouse/production/manufacturing environment, lab or similar relevant fast-paced facility is highly beneficial.
  • Must be available to begin immediately in Burton on Trent.
  • Must have a Full UK Driving Licence.

In return

This is a fantastic opportunity to gain full training and working experience. Excellent training and development opportunities, with the possibility of being offered a permanent role and progressing within the business.
